Hi again,
Many thanks for your help. I would like to login in these page to can download a file automatically. I'm trying with the option: --keep-session-cookies

It generates me a cookie file.
Code:
 cat cookies.txt 
# HTTP cookie file.
# Generated by Wget on 2011-11-21 12:20:40.
# Edit at your own risk.

www.sportstracklive.com    FALSE    /    FALSE    0    JSESSIONID    D4A390D2E699A5028A6F19400AB4C09E

When I have these cookie file I'm trying to download the file but doesn't download nothing:
Code:
wget -v --load-cookies=cookies.txt http://www.sportstracklive.com/live/track/gpx?userid=31236 -O nose.zip

it generates some code and when I open it seems that I'm not logged in.

NAME
WWW::Mechanize::FormFiller::Value::Callback - Call Perl code to fill out a HTML form field SYNOPSIS
use WWW::Mechanize::FormFiller; use WWW::Mechanize::FormFiller::Value::Callback; my $f = WWW::Mechanize::FormFiller->new(); # Create a default value for the HTML field "login" # This will put the current login name into the login field sub find_login { getlogin || getpwuid($<) || "Kilroy"; }; my $login = WWW::Mechanize::FormFiller::Value::Callback->new( login => &find_login ); $f->add_value( login => $login ); # Alternatively take the following shorthand, which adds the # field to the list as well : # "If there is no password, put a nice number there my $password = $f->add_filler( password => Callback => sub { int rand(90) + 10 } ); DESCRIPTION
This class provides a way to write a value returned by Perl code into a HTML field. new NAME, CODE Creates a new value which will correspond to the HTML field "NAME". The "CODE" is a code reference that will return the value to be written into the HTML field. The code reference will be called with two parameters, the object and the HTML::Form::Input object. name [NEWNAME] Gets and sets the name of the HTML field this value corresponds to. value FIELD Returns the value to put into the HTML field.
